Lowers Blood Pressure

High blood pressure has earned itself the moniker “the silent killer,” as its symptoms often remain undetected for long.

Most patients diagnosed with high blood pressure rely on prescription medication to manage it, yet these may cause side effects including headache, drowsiness, dizziness, potassium deficiency, frequent urination, etc.

Chiropractic and massage therapy offer natural alternatives to prescription medication, such as chiropractic adjustments and massage therapy. One study demonstrated that one adjustment to the Atlas vertebrae located in the neck could lower systolic blood pressure by 7.8%-13% – comparable to taking two blood pressure drugs combined! According to researchers, spinal manipulation regulates nervous systems which in turn control blood pressure.
